This is an exciting time to join Remote and make a personal difference in the global employment space as a Director of People Enablement, joining our People Department. The Director of People Enablement will lead the People Enablement Team to enable Remote employees, strategically support organisational design and planning, manage employee relations, coach for handling crucial conversations, people programs and operations.

This role is strategic and people enablement focused. As the Director of People Enablement, you will work in tandem with the Chief People Officer to identify, plan and execute people strategies in line with Remote's mission, values and goals.

Remote Compensation Philosophy

Remote's Total Rewards philosophy is to ensure fair, unbiased compensation and fair equity pay along with competitive benefits in all locations in which we operate. We do not agree to or encourage cheap-labor practices and therefore we ensure to pay above in-location rates. We hope to inspire other companies to support global talent-hiring and bring local wealth to developing countries.

At first glance our salary bands seem quite wide - here is some context. At Remote we have international operations and a globally distributed workforce. We use geo ranges to consider geographic pay differentials as part of our global compensation strategy to remain competitive in various markets while we hiring globally.

The base salary range for this full-time position is USD 123,200 to USD 173,250. Our salary ranges are determined by role, level and location, and our job titles may span more than one career level. The actual base pay for the successful candidate in this role is dependent upon many factors such as location, transferable or job-related skills, work experience, relevant training, business needs, and market demands. The base salary range may be subject to change.
